House
File
604
S-3168
Amend
the
amendment,
S-3155,
to
House
File
604,
1
as
amended,
passed,
and
reprinted
by
the
House,
as
2
follows:
3
1.
Page
25,
line
41,
by
striking
<
$2,000,000
>
and
4
inserting
<
$1,790,000
>
5
2.
Page
26,
after
line
2
by
inserting:
6
<
(4)
From
the
moneys
appropriated
in
this
7
lettered
paragraph,
$210,000
shall
be
transferred
8
to
the
department
of
human
services
for
purposes
of
9
administering
a
pilot
project
to
provide
access
to
10
international
resources
to
Iowans
and
new
Iowans
to
11
provide
economic
and
leadership
development
resulting
12
in
Iowa
being
a
more
inclusive
and
welcoming
place
to
13
live,
work,
and
raise
a
family.
The
pilot
project
14
shall
provide
supplemental
support
services
for
15
international
refugees
to
improve
learning,
literacy,
16
cultural
competencies,
and
assimilation
in
10
locations
17
within
a
county
with
a
population
over
350,000.
The
18
department
of
human
services
shall
utilize
a
request
19
for
proposals
process
to
identify
the
entity
best
20
qualified
to
implement
the
pilot
project.
The
request
21
for
proposals
shall
specify
that
a
qualified
entity
22
must
be
utilizing
more
than
100
interpreters
and
23
translators
fluent
in
over
50
languages
and
dialects
to
24
help
medical
clinics,
government
agencies,
nonprofit
25
organizations,
businesses,
and
individuals
overcome
26
language
barriers
so
that
limited
English
proficient
27
individuals
can
receive
essential
services;
working
28
with
the
United
States
department
of
state,
the
United
29
States
agency
for
international
development,
and
a
30
family
foundation
center
for
international
visitors
31
that
facilitates
visits
from
international
leaders
to
32
build
personal
and
lasting
connections
between
Iowans
33
and
professionals
from
around
the
world;
partnering
34
with
business
and
industry,
foundations,
and
accredited
35
postsecondary
educational
institutions
and
other
36
entities
located
in
the
state
to
offer
monthly
public
37
forums
by
leading
experts
and
engage
youth
in
global
38
leadership
conferences;
and
leading
the
state
in
39
providing
resources
to
immigrants
and
refugees
through
40
a
multilingual
guide
to
the
state,
a
comprehensive
41
resource
website,
and
emergency
interpretation
42
services.
>
43
3.
By
renumbering
as
necessary.
